Hi!
Folgender Beispiel-Code funktioniert:
Das heißt man kann im Main-Window auf den entsprechenden Tab klicken und das Panel samt konfigurierten Inhalten öffnet sich korrekt.
Dies funktioniert aber bei mir nicht mit Fenstern:
Man kann hier wieder auf den entsprechenden Tab klicken aber das Geöffnete Fenster ist komplett leer, d.h. die Inhalte sind nicht sichtbar.
Habe auch bereits versucht vor dem Hinzufügen oder nach dem Hinzufügen zum tabSheet auch die "openWindown" Funktion aufgerufen, also:
oder so:
Aber es scheint einfach nicht zu funktionieren und es fliegt bei beiden Varianten folgende Exception:
Kann man überhaupt Windows-Komponenten zu tabSheets adden und öffnen?
Falls ja, wie geht das?
Gruß
Zrebna
Folgender Beispiel-Code funktioniert:
Java:
this.panelA = new PanelA(var);
this.tabSheet.addTab(panelA);
Das heißt man kann im Main-Window auf den entsprechenden Tab klicken und das Panel samt konfigurierten Inhalten öffnet sich korrekt.
Dies funktioniert aber bei mir nicht mit Fenstern:
Java:
this.windowB = new WindowB(var);
this.tabSheet.addTab(windowB);
Man kann hier wieder auf den entsprechenden Tab klicken aber das Geöffnete Fenster ist komplett leer, d.h. die Inhalte sind nicht sichtbar.
Habe auch bereits versucht vor dem Hinzufügen oder nach dem Hinzufügen zum tabSheet auch die "openWindown" Funktion aufgerufen, also:
Java:
schedulingSynchronizationWindow.showWindow();
this.tabSheet.addTab(this.schedulingSynchronizationWindow,
SessionManagerProvider.get().getMessage(I18N.COMMON.SCHEDULE) + " "
+ SchedulingType.SYNC_ENGINE_EXPORT_QUEUE);
oder so:
Java:
this.tabSheet.addTab(this.schedulingSynchronizationWindow,
SessionManagerProvider.get().getMessage(I18N.COMMON.SCHEDULE) + " "
+ SchedulingType.SYNC_ENGINE_EXPORT_QUEUE);
schedulingSynchronizationWindow.showWindow();
Aber es scheint einfach nicht zu funktionieren und es fliegt bei beiden Varianten folgende Exception:
Code:
java.lang.IllegalStateException: Can't set own child as parent
Kann man überhaupt Windows-Komponenten zu tabSheets adden und öffnen?
Falls ja, wie geht das?
Gruß
Zrebna